Flow table issuing method, system and controller thereof

A controller and flow table technology, applied in the field of data communication, can solve the problems of affecting business experience, low flow table delivery rate, and large message processing delay

Active Publication Date: 2017-06-20
CHINA TELECOM CORP LTD
View PDF4 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Reading and writing an entry requires sending and receiving an openflow message. When a large number of entries are updated at the same time, the control plane and the forwarding plane need to interact many times, and the delivery rate of the flow table is low, which causes a relatively large delay in message processing and affects business experience.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Flow table issuing method, system and controller thereof
  • Flow table issuing method, system and controller thereof
  • Flow table issuing method, system and controller thereof

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0026] The technical solutions of the present invention will be described in further detail below with reference to the accompanying drawings and embodiments.

[0027] The flow chart of an embodiment of the flow table distribution method of the present invention is as follows figure 2 shown.

[0028] In step 201, the controller receives a flow table application message from the switch, and identifies the type of the flow table application message.

[0029] In step 202, the controller judges whether the flow table template corresponding to the type has been sent to the switch. If it has been sent to the switch, execute step 204; if it has not been sent to the switch that submitted the flow table application message, execute step 203.

[0030] In step 203, the controller generates a flow table template of a type corresponding to the flow table application message, and sends the flow table template to the switch, and then performs step 204.

[0031] In step 204, the controlle...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a flow table issuing method, a system and a controller thereof and relates to the data communication field. The flow table issuing method comprises the following steps that after receiving a flow table application message from a switch, a controller identifies a type of the flow table application message and determines whether a flow table template corresponding to the type is sent to the switch; if the flow table template is not sent to the switch, the corresponding type of the flow table template is generated and the flow table template is sent to the switch; according to the flow table application message received in predetermined time, the controller generates a flow table group message and sends to the switch, wherein the flow table group message includes flow table information corresponding to each flow table application message in the predetermined time. Through the above method, the controller can generate the corresponding flow table template and send to the switch according to flow table applications, according to the multiple received flow table applications, the flow table group message is generated, batch issuing of flow table information is realized, a message interaction quantity is greatly reduced and reading and writing efficiency is increased.

Description

technical field [0001] The invention relates to the field of data communication, in particular to a method, system and controller for issuing a flow table. Background technique [0002] SDN (Software-Defined Networking) proposes a technology for separating the control plane and the forwarding plane. The control plane sends the flow table required for processing packets to the forwarding plane through the OpenFlow protocol. [0003] There are multiple entries in the OpenFlow flow table, and each entry consists of Match and Action. Match is matching feature information, and Action is packet execution action. When a packet enters the forwarding plane, the processor on the forwarding plane extracts the characteristic information of the packet and matches it with the Match item in the flow table, and executes the corresponding action if it matches. [0004] In the prior art, the process of reading and writing the OpenFlow flow table is as follows: figure 1 As shown, the FlowMo...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L12/741H04L12/751H04L45/74H04L45/02
CPCH04L45/02H04L45/745
Inventor 陈华南朱永庆阮科邹洁梁洁
Owner CHINA TELECOM CORP L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products